Gangs selling ‘Remdesivir’ injections in black market busted in Haryana

PANIPAT/CHANDIGARH (SATISH HANDA): Special Investigation Agency at Panipat busted two gangs involved in selling anti-viral ‘Remdesivir’ injections for the treatment of carona disease in black market. Inspector Anil Chhiller told media persons that on a information that a youth selling ‘Remdesivir’ injections used for treatment of Carona virus at Ram Lal Chowk at much higher prices and during police raid along with Drug Control Officer Vijay Raje arrested a youth identified as Imran resident of Babarpur Mandi working as Area Manager with Lal’s Path Laboratory while selling injection at the rate Rs 20000 each against maximum retail price Rs 5400 each. Police recovered three injections from the bag he was carrying. During preliminary investigation, Imran told that he had brought injections from Manoj running a medical shop in the name of Saini Medical Store outside Ravindra Hospital in Model Town area Panipat. Both were produced in the court and remanded to police custody. Both failed to produce any purchase bill or license to sell pharmaceuticals.

In another raid, police arrested a graduate youth identified as Himanshu  resident of Shiv Nagar Panipat running a general merchandize shop while selling ‘Remdesivir’ injections in a car selling at the price of Rs 30000 each. During search police recovered 10 injections from a bag in the car. Police arrested the youth, seized all injections and impounded car.

Meanwhile, Manoj Yadav DGP Haryana police has warned residents in the state to beware of Cyber cheats active on OLX, Face Book, Instagram giving fake advertisements for the sale of ‘Remdesive’ injections for the treatment of Carona virus, oxygen cylinder and other life saving drugs. DGP said that according to information such cheats have already cheated several persons in Haryana as well as adjoining Rajasthan and U.P states alerting to beware of online black marketing of life saving drugs and in case of any such cheating inform police headquarter at Panchkula.
